Stevie:Use the fueltruck to record the path and save it per Javier's instructions. When you go to edit the Sceneryb.s11, in addition to adding the statement and the .pth file, replace the call for fueltruk.smf with vboat.smf (or any other model). I can't remember if you HAVE to unpod the VBOAT.SMF file from the ScenerySharedGENERIC.POD and place it in the models folder. I would try it without unpodding and then if it doesn't work unpod.
